Trump's Prime-Time Address Strategy

  • 🎯 President Trump's recent prime-time address was noted for being tight and focused, lasting only 20 minutes as promised.
  • πŸ’‘ There's speculation that the mention of a potential war with Venezuela might have been a strategic move to ensure media coverage of his administration's accomplishments.

Critiques of Trump's Messaging

  • ⚠️ The phrase "I inherited a mess" has been used by multiple presidents, and its impact has diminished due to overuse, even if true.
  • πŸ“ˆ The claim that the economy is doing better than ever is questioned, with inflation still a concern, despite recent positive movements in the numbers.

Perception vs. Reality in Economic Messaging

  • 🧠 Drawing from the marketing concept of "positioning," the speaker emphasizes that perception is reality for the public.
  • πŸ“‰ While prices may be coming down, people are still paying high amounts, leading to a perception that their financial situation isn't improving.
  • πŸ“Š To change perception, actions that demonstrably improve people's lives are needed, as slogans and ads are no longer trusted.

Connecting Immigration to Economic Issues

  • 🏠 The speaker argues that the housing crisis is directly linked to immigration, with too many people chasing too few homes.
  • πŸ’° Government subsidies for housing are seen as a factor that keeps prices high, similar to how government-guaranteed loans inflated university costs.
  • πŸ—£οΈ Trump needs to effectively connect these issues to the American people to gain support for solutions like sending people back home or building more housing.

Federal Reserve Appointment

  • πŸ”‘ Trump's intention to appoint a new Fed chair who understands low interest rates and looser money is highlighted as a potential turning point.
  • ⚠️ This appointment could be dangerous given current inflation, but a change at the Fed is seen as significant regardless of the outcome.
